Easter Trading Arrangements
The Easter break this year is complicated by Anzac Day falling on the Wednesday after Easter For some it will mean finishing work on Thursday (April 19) and resuming on the following Thursday morning (April 26) Others will return to work for a day on Tuesday. April 24, and then have another day off on Anzac Day Although banks usually close on the Tuesday after Easter they will be open that day this year The banks will be closed on Good Friday and April 21. 22, 23 and 25
Grocers, chemists and genera] retailers will close at 9 p m.. and butchers at 5 pm on Thursday, April 19. and remain closed until Tuesday morning, April 24. when most retail shops and all food shops will reopen All retail and food shops will be open again at 9 a m on April 26 At New Brighton, most of the retail shops will be open on Saturday, April 21. after closing tomorrow, as usual Easter deliveries of bread in Christchurch will be on Ttiursdav Saturday. Tuesday and Thursday, and thereafter as usual Country deliveries of bread will vary with different bakers About half the factories In Christchurch will remain closed on Tuesday. April 24. and the remainder will reopen for the day and elose the following day.
